#!/bin/bash
# Script to safely lock secure storage
echo "======================================================================"
echo " SECURE STORAGE LOCK TOOL"
echo "======================================================================"
echo ""
# Mount point location
MOUNT_POINT="$HOME/SecureStorage"
# Check if storage is mounted
if mountpoint -q "$MOUNT_POINT" 2>/dev/null || [ -d "$MOUNT_POINT" ] && sudo veracrypt --text --list | grep -q "$MOUNT_POINT"; then
echo "Step 1: Checking for open files..."
# Check if any processes are using the mount
OPEN_FILES=$(sudo lsof "$MOUNT_POINT" 2>/dev/null | tail -n +2)
if [ -n "$OPEN_FILES" ]; then
echo ""
echo "⚠ WARNING: Files or programs are still using the secure storage!"
echo ""
echo "Open files/processes:"
echo "$OPEN_FILES"
echo ""
echo "You should close these programs first to avoid data loss."
echo ""
read -p "Force close and lock anyway? (y/N): " FORCE
if [ "$FORCE" != "y" ] && [ "$FORCE" != "Y" ]; then
echo ""
echo "Lock cancelled. Please:"
echo " 1. Close all programs using the secure storage"
echo " 2. Save any open documents"
echo " 3. Run this script again"
exit 1
fi
echo ""
echo "Forcing lock (files will be closed)..."
else
echo "✓ No open files detected"
fi
echo ""
echo "Step 2: Syncing pending writes to disk..."
sync
echo "✓ All data written to disk"
echo ""
echo "Step 3: Dismounting encrypted volume..."
# Dismount the encrypted volume
if sudo veracrypt --text --dismount "$MOUNT_POINT" 2>/dev/null; then
rmdir "$MOUNT_POINT" 2>/dev/null
echo "✓ Volume dismounted"
echo ""
echo "======================================================================"
echo " SUCCESS!"
echo "======================================================================"
echo ""
echo "Secure storage is now locked and encrypted."
echo "Your data is safe to remove the device."
echo ""
echo "======================================================================"
else
echo ""
echo "======================================================================"
echo " DISMOUNT FAILED"
echo "======================================================================"
echo ""
echo "Possible reasons:"
echo " • Files still in use (close all programs)"
echo " • Permission denied"
echo " • Volume not mounted with this script"
echo ""
echo "Troubleshooting:"
echo " 1. Check what's using it: sudo lsof $MOUNT_POINT"
echo " 2. Force dismount all: sudo veracrypt -d"
echo " 3. Kill processes: sudo fuser -km $MOUNT_POINT"
echo ""
exit 1
fi
else
echo " Secure storage is not currently mounted."
echo ""
echo "Nothing to lock - your data is already secured."
echo ""
echo "If you want to access it, run:"
echo " sudo ./mount_storage.sh"
fi
